> Sorry, probably my fault: what I meant was that Yacy (or similar tools) could provide a means of freeing ourselves from web search engines (currently killing BootCaT-like tools), and in so doing revive interest in methods for collecting/cleaning/annotating/exploiting those specialized corpora that cannot be provided by large consortia, but will remain the realm of single individuals working DIY on very specialized topics. In other words, not that a linguist search engine would be in itself an interesting research object.
